How do forests contibute to maintaining Earth's water supply?

Trees play an important role in water cycle. They take in water and return it to the atmosphere as vapor (respiration, transpiration) or to the soil as liquid (excretion)

Trees regulate the earth's water supply by holding water like natural sponges.

Rain first falls on leaves and plants rather than directly hitting the ground soil, decreasing the rate soil erosion and runoff.

Forests help regulate the water through transpiration. They absorb water into their roots and transport it into the branches and leaves for food through the trunk. Excess water is then released through the leaves back into the air. When enough moisture is transpired into the air, rain starts and the water cycle begins all over again.

Trees help improve water quality by filtering out impurities that could be potentially harmful in streams or groundwater. As water is absorbed by tree roots and then transpired to leaves, impurities (many of which are good for a tree) remain in the tree.
